In this cooking class series, we'll prepare one dish in multiple delicious variations, test different preparation methods and prepare everything from scratch using fresh, organic produce. The focus is on recipes that are prepared in every household all year round and come from the Alpine and Mediterranean regions. Knödel are not only typical for Austria, but also for Alto Adige (Northern Italy) which is where your instructor and chef was born and trained as a chef. In three extremely culinary hours you learn to prepare spinach & cheese Knödel, South Tyrolean red beet Knödel along a Mediterranean gorgonzola sauce, porcini mushroom and cheese dumpling and classic bread dumpling in a original veal soup.
